RECEIVING FM MODULATED RF SIGNAL

This pr ocedur e configur es the RF Receive O per ation Scr een to r eceive a Fr equency
Modulated RF Signal at the ANTENNA Connector .

Set RF Field to Radio Center Frequency .
o
Set Input to ANT .
o
Set Attenuation to 0 dB .
o
Set Demodulation Type to FM .
o
Set IF Bandwidth to 300 kHz .
o
Cur sor to Line Field and pr ess F6 CONFIG.
o
Set Mod Meter Filter Line Low- Pass Filter to 20 kHz .
o
Set AF Counter Filter Line Low- Pass Filter to 4 kHz .
o
Set Speaker /Headphones Filter Line to W.B. ( Wideband) .
o
Execute and r etur n to RF Receive O per ation Scr een.
o
Adjust VO LUME Contr ol for desir ed audio level.
The tr ansmitted signal Is 5 kHz deviation of a 1 kHz sine wave at - 60 dBm
level.
The speaker is configur ed to play the demodulated signal.
